Applications are now open for a trip to Capitol Hill in Washington, D.C. from June 11-13. This event is for civic and business leaders from Colorado who will form a delegation to meet with federal lawmakers. The Colorado State University System has reserved 30 spots for its alumni and supporters.

The trip is co-hosted by U.S. Senators Michael Bennet and John Hickenlooper, along with Colorado Mesa University, the University of Colorado System, and the Colorado State University System. The event, known as the Colorado Capital Conference, allows Coloradans to engage with their federal elected officials.

CSU President Amy Parsons encourages applications, highlighting the importance of civic engagement. She looks forward to meeting this year’s participants. Senators Bennet and Hickenlooper, as well as CSU System Chancellor Tony Frank, have expressed their support for the event, emphasizing its role in strengthening Colorado.

Applications for the conference are due by March 22, with participants announced by April 18. Participants must cover their own accommodations and airfare, and a $750 registration fee applies.
